Bi*cus"pid (?), Bi*cus"pid*ate (?), a. [See pref. Bi-, and Cuspidate.]

Having two points or prominences; ending in two points; -- said of teeth, leaves, fruit, etc.

Bi*cus"pid, n. Anat.

One of the two double-pointed teeth which intervene between the canines (cuspids) and the molars, on each side of each jaw. See Tooth, n.
